Feature Jira Taiga.io
Sprint Planning Jira provides advanced sprint planning features but may require more setup and configuration. Taiga.io offers robust sprint planning tools with customizable templates.
Custom Workflows Jira supports complex custom workflows through its extensive feature set. Taiga.io allows for highly flexible and customizable workflows.
Issue Tracking Jira offers advanced issue tracking features, including real-time reporting and capacity planning. Taiga.io provides comprehensive issue tracking with detailed task management capabilities.
Real-Time Reporting Jira excels in providing detailed real-time reporting and comprehensive analytics. Taiga.io supports basic real-time reporting but lacks the depth of Jiras analytics tools.
Integration Capabilities Jira offers extensive integration options, including custom integrations for specific needs. Taiga.io integrates with popular tools like Slack, GitHub, and Bitbucket.
Customer Support Jira has a robust community forum and dedicated support channels but may require more time to resolve complex issues. Taiga.io provides responsive customer support through email and live chat.

Taiga.io is a project management platform specifically designed for Agile teams using Scrum and Kanban methodologies. It offers a clean and intuitive interface with features like sprint planning, backlog management, task boards, and burn-down charts.
